Here are some specs that I have seen:

Tachometer redline at 6500rpm

Carb. - Holley model #3972123

LT-1's had the AIR system for emissions control.

Transistorized ignition.

Aluminum intake manifold and valve covers.

Open element 14" air cleaner.
